Saint Gabriel, LA Local Guide

How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Saint Gabriel?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Saint Gabriel Studio Apartments | $954 | $775 | $1,313 |
| Saint Gabriel 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,212 | $700 | $2,550 |
| Saint Gabriel 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,535 | $899 | $2,950 |
| Saint Gabriel 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,704 | $1,113 | $2,470 |
| Saint Gabriel 4 Bedroom Apartments | $1,351 | $1,308 | $1,437 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Saint Gabriel
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Saint Gabriel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Saint Gabriel ranges from $700 to $2,550 with an average monthly rent of $1,212.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Saint Gabriel c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Saint Gabriel range from $899 to $2,950.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,535.
How expensive are Saint Gabriel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 25 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Saint Gabriel on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,113 to $2,470 - averaging $1,704 for the location.
